nginx + php-fpm, проблема с css Topic is solved
nginx + php-fpm, проблема с css
Приветствую. Не знаю как правильно назвать тему, суть проблемы. Прошу помощи, совета. Установлена VestaCP на CentOS 7 (актуальная версия)
Имеется html сайт из нескольких страниц, при открытии сайта отображает html, но не отображает или не подгружает css стили а их всего несколько). В настройках домена выбирал шаблоны default так и no-php, но так и не помогло решить проблему, в логах нечего такого не нашёл.
До этого сайт был на vps c isp manager 5 lite, и всё ок. А после переноса такая вот загвоздка.
Code: Select all
bash vst-install.sh --nginx yes --phpfpm yes --apache no --named yes --remi yes --vsftpd yes --proftpd no --iptables yes --fail2ban yes --quota yes --exim yes --dovecot yes --spamassassin no --clamav no --softaculous no --mysql yes --postgresql no
До этого сайт был на vps c isp manager 5 lite, и всё ок. А после переноса такая вот загвоздка.
Re: nginx + php-fpm, проблема с css
Нашёл ошибку, но, не нашёл как исправить.
udp
Похоже решил проблему. Добавил в файлы /conf/web/site.nginx.conf, /conf/web/site.nginx.ssl.conf
Code: Select all
/css/style.css was not loaded because its MIME type, “application/octet-stream”, is not “text/css”.
Похоже решил проблему. Добавил в файлы /conf/web/site.nginx.conf, /conf/web/site.nginx.ssl.conf
Code: Select all
location ~ \.css {
add_header Content-Type text/css;
}
-
- Support team
- Posts: 1111
- Joined: Tue Jul 30, 2013 10:18 pm
- Contact:
- Os: CentOS 6x
- Web: nginx + php-fpm
Re: nginx + php-fpm, проблема с css
Плохое решение, как по мне. По-видимому, css-файлы просто не текстовые. Пересохраните их нормально.